Supragal Posted July 6, 2005 Author Share Posted July 6, 2005 So, if these trucks retail in the US for $37k ish, why are they £37k over here?? it can't cost that much to import surely?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Matt Harwood Posted July 6, 2005 Share Posted July 6, 2005 Shipping, Vat, import duty, SVA, warranty + dealer profit's soon puch the prices up. You can save a fair chunk if you're happy to do it direct, but your manufacturers warranty will be virtually useless. SRT-10's are 'interesting' in the wet! Faye Posted July 6, 2005 Share Posted July 6, 2005 We've been looking into getting a Corvette. We were told that buying brand new out in the states and getting it imported means you have to pay American tax (this is for Corvette dealers mind). The deal is you get someone in the states to "buy" it so the American tax is paid (you pay the American tax as the original "buyer" obviously won't), they then "sell" it to you, then you get import duty and then VAT. Apparently if the dealers sell direct to outside the US they stand to lose their franchise. Just sounds like a whole lot of tax if you ask me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
